The Role:
We are looking for our next US Site Procurement Manager within our US Regional Procurement organization. The US Site Procurement Manager will be responsible for acting as the business partner to site operations and serves as a critical interface between site operations and global procurement.
This high-impact role requires cross-functional leadership, strategic acumen, and operational excellence to manage a multi-million-dollar procurement portfolio.
Key responsibilities include aligning local purchasing strategies with global standards and managing procurement across all categories, with a specific focus on MRO, CAPEX and SG&A. The role also champions supplier relationship management and continuous improvement initiatives to deliver sustained value across the organization.
This position is located Midland, MI
Compensation:
The current salary range for this role is estimated to be $120,000-$162,000. In addition, this position may also be eligible to earn performance-based incentive compensation. The specific compensation offered to a candidate will be influenced by a variety of factors including but not limited to skills, qualifications, experience, and location.
